Free Zone vs Mainland vs DIFC: The 2025 Decision Framework

Each structure has distinct tax treatment, ownership rules, and visa allocations with decade-long implications.

30 April 20255 min read

Choosing a corporate structure in the UAE is one of the most consequential decisions a founder makes — and one of the most misunderstood. Free Zone, Mainland and DIFC each carry distinct tax treatment, ownership rules and visa allocations whose implications compound over a decade. Here is the framework.

Free Zone: ownership and tax efficiency

A Free Zone company offers 100% foreign ownership, a 0% corporate tax rate on qualifying income, and full profit repatriation. Setup costs start from roughly AED 8,000 in the budget zones. The trade-off is market reach: a Free Zone entity is generally restricted from trading directly in the UAE mainland without a local distributor or a branch. For exporters, holding companies, consultants and digital businesses, this is rarely a constraint.

Mainland: full market access

A Mainland licence, issued by the relevant emirate’s Department of Economic Development, grants unrestricted access to the local UAE market and the ability to bid for government contracts. Recent reforms allow 100% foreign ownership for most activities, removing the old local-sponsor requirement. The cost is tax exposure — 9% corporate tax above AED 375,000 — and setup costs starting around AED 12,000. For retailers, restaurants and firms selling to UAE customers, Mainland is often unavoidable.

DIFC: Common Law and credibility

DIFC (and its Abu Dhabi counterpart ADGM) sits in a category of its own. It offers an English Common Law jurisdiction, independent courts, unlimited visa quotas and the regulatory credibility that banks, funds and family offices require. Setup costs are materially higher — from around AED 30,000 — reflecting its positioning as a premium financial centre rather than a general trading hub.

Matching structure to strategy

The right answer follows the business model. Sell to the local market? Mainland. Optimise ownership and tax for an international or holding business? Free Zone. Run regulated financial activity or need Common Law governance? DIFC. The decision is not about cost alone — it is about aligning legal form with commercial intent for the long run.
